More about Jalapeno (Traveler Strain)

Capsicum annuum

Jalapeno Traveler is a strain of jalapeno pepper introduced by Seed Savers Exchange member Larry Pierce of Cabool, Missouri.  Nicknamed "Traveler" after Larry carried this seed with him as he made multiple moves across the United States.  Plants produce very heavy yields of cylindrical fruit averaging 3 inches in length.  Crisp, thick-walled jalapenos have a medium heat level that makes them perfect for just about any recipe.  Harvests begin 70 to 90 days from transplant.  Each packet contains a minimum of 25 seeds.
